#60ef49 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#60ef49 is composed of 37.6% red, 93.7% green and 28.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 59.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 69.5% yellow and 6.3% black. It has a hue angle of 111.7 degrees, a saturation of 83.8% and a lightness of 61.2%. #60ef49 color hex could be obtained by blending #c0ff92 with #00df00. Closest websafe color is: #66ff33.

Shades and Tints of #60ef49

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#041001 is the darkest color, while #fefffd is the lightest one.

Tones of #60ef49

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#97a395 is the less saturated color, while #55fe3a is the most saturated one.
